What Are Porcelain Veneers?

Porcelain veneers are ultra-thin ceramic shells custom-designed to cover the front surface of your teeth. They are crafted to replicate the translucency and texture of natural enamel, helping correct:

• Discoloured or stained teeth
• Chips and cracks
• Uneven or worn edges
• Small gaps between teeth
• Mild misalignment

Because porcelain resists staining better than natural enamel, veneers maintain their brightness for many years with proper care.

How Long Do Porcelain Veneers Last?

One of the most common questions patients ask is, how long do porcelain veneers last?

On average, high quality porcelain veneers last 10 to 15 years, and in many cases even longer. With proper care, it is not uncommon for veneers to remain in excellent condition for 15 to 20 years before replacement is needed.

The longevity of porcelain veneers depends on several important factors, including oral hygiene, bite forces, lifestyle habits and the quality of the materials used.

Do Porcelain Veneers Stain?

Unlike natural teeth, porcelain veneers are highly resistant to staining. This means they will not easily absorb pigments from coffee, tea or red wine. However, maintaining good hygiene is still essential to prevent staining at the edges where veneers meet natural teeth.

When Do Veneers Need Replacing

Although porcelain veneers are designed to be durable and long-lasting, they are not permanent. Over time, natural wear, changes in your bite, or shifts in gum levels may mean that veneers eventually need to be replaced.

Understanding when replacement is necessary helps patients make informed decisions and maintain a healthy, confident smile.

Veneers May Need to Be Replaced If:

1. They Chip or Crack

Porcelain is strong, but it is not indestructible. Excessive force, teeth grinding, or trauma can cause veneers to chip or crack. Even minor fractures can compromise both the appearance and integrity of the veneer.

In many cases, small chips can be smoothed or repaired. However, more significant damage typically requires replacement to restore both function and aesthetics.

2. The Bonding Weakens Over Time

Porcelain veneers are bonded to the tooth using advanced dental adhesives. While these materials are highly reliable, bonding can weaken after many years due to moisture exposure, bite pressure, or natural tooth movement.

Signs of bonding failure may include:

• Slight movement of the veneer
• Sensitivity
• Dark lines appearing near the margin
• A change in fit

If bonding integrity is compromised, replacement is often recommended to protect the underlying tooth.

3. Gum Recession Exposes the Veneer Margins

As we age, gum levels can change. If gum recession occurs, the edge or margin of the veneer may become visible. This can affect aesthetics and sometimes expose the bonding area.

When this happens, replacing the veneer can restore a seamless, natural look and ensure proper protection of the tooth.

Gum health plays a significant role in veneer longevity. Regular professional cleans and good home care help reduce the risk of recession.

4. The Shade No Longer Matches Surrounding Teeth

Teeth naturally change colour over time. While porcelain veneers are highly stain resistant, natural teeth may darken due to ageing, diet or lifestyle habits.

If surrounding teeth change shade significantly, veneers may appear brighter or mismatched. In these cases, replacement or additional cosmetic treatment may be considered to maintain smile harmony.
